Is 2331 Jackson St rent-controlled?

San Francisco's Rent Ordinance caps rent increases and provides eviction protection for most residential units built before 1979 with 2+ units. Here's how this building scores.

Initial analysis

The three-story, multi-family residential building at 2331 Jackson Street in Pacific Heights, owned by the Kuntz Family Trust, has undergone numerous significant renovations since its construction in 1900. Most recently, in June 2024, a permit was filed for a 122-square-foot horizontal addition on the second floor, driveway excavation, bathroom remodel, and various deck and balcony improvements. The property has seen substantial solar energy improvements; a solar panel installation is currently in process (July 2024) with 14 roof-mounted PV modules and two energy storage units. Between 2014-2019, the building underwent major interior and exterior work including foundation replacement, bathroom remodels, and electrical system upgrades with a new 200-amp service installation.

The property experienced some regulatory challenges in 2015, including Notices of Violation related to exceedance of permit scope concerning the carriage house demolition, though these were eventually abated in November 2016. Multiple complaints about construction noise and neighbor notification were filed in 2014-2015, and there were several parking-related enforcement actions near the property in 2022-2024, though these are external to the building itself. Recent improvements include installation of EV charging infrastructure (2022), various bathroom renovations (2021), and exterior maintenance work. The building's maintenance record shows regular updates to fixtures and systems, with proper permit filing and completion procedures generally followed, though some permits were marked as expired or withdrawn during the process.

How 2331 Jackson St's risk score is calculated

We trained a model on 7 years of SF DBI inspection data — notice of violation filings, complaint history, and owner track records. It estimates the probability that DBI inspectors will issue a Notice of Violation at this address in the next 12 months. Lower % = safer.

What the score means for you

Grade A–B — Low risk

DBI rarely finds violations here. Strong maintenance history and a clean complaint record.

Grade C — Moderate risk

Some past violations or complaints on record. Worth asking the landlord about any open issues before signing.

Grade D–F — High risk

Elevated violation and complaint history. DBI has found issues here before and is statistically likely to again.
